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of wine bottle conveying equipment, and discloses a conveying device for supporting wine bottle bodies, which comprises a rack and a roller chain connected to the rack in a sliding manner, the roller chain comprises a plurality of pin shafts, and the pin shafts are all perpendicular to the upper surface of the rack; the roller chain further comprises a plurality of supporting seats arranged on the roller chain at intervals, each supporting seat comprises a fixing part and a connecting part, the fixing parts are connected to the tops of the pin shafts, the connecting parts are detachably connected to the fixing parts, the whole connecting parts are in a circular truncated cone shape, and deformation layers are arranged on the surfaces of the connecting parts. The problems that an existing conveying device is poor in stability and adaptability are solved.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to wine bottle conveying equipment technical field, concretely relates to a conveying device for supporting wine bottle body. BACKGROUND

[0002] At present, wine bottle body will carry out label pasting, printing and the like operation before filling, and cleaning, drying, cooling and the other steps are the most important process that influences label pasting, printing quality. And cleaning, drying, cooling and the other production links usually adopt horizontal conveyor belt or vertical clamping conveying device to carry out transmission to bottle body.

[0003] The existing wine bottle body conveying device has the following defects, first, the stability of conveyor belt is poor, and wine bottle is prone to dump when laying flat due to vibration or speed change, especially on high-speed conveying line, the risk of bottle body collision is high, which influences production efficiency and product yield. Second, it is not conducive to control dry residual liquid, and the residual water stain in the wine bottle after cleaning is difficult to discharge, which may contaminate subsequent process. Third, clamping conveying has limitations, most clamping mechanisms are designed for specific bottle opening size, and the clamps need to be adjusted or replaced when changing bottle type, which is time-consuming and labor-consuming, and part of the device drives the bottle opening by pneumatic or electric drive, which needs additional power source and maintenance cost, and the clamping force may damage the bottle opening when too large. Fourth, the existing inverted conveying lacks drainage function, part of the inverted conveying device can fix the bottle body, but does not consider the discharge of bottle opening residual liquid, which leads to liquid drop pollution of conveying line.

[0004] Based on the significant deficiencies of current wine bottle conveying device in stability, bottle opening adaptability, drainage function and maintenance convenience, a wine bottle body conveying device is urgently needed to solve the above technical problems. INVENTION CONTENTS

[0005] The utility model intends to provide a conveying device for supporting wine bottle body to solve the problems of poor stability and poor adaptability of the existing conveying device.

[0006] To achieve the above purpose, the utility model adopts the following technical scheme: a conveying device for supporting wine bottle body, comprising a rack and a roller chain slidingly connected to the rack, the roller chain comprising a plurality of pins, the pins being perpendicular to the upper surface of the rack, further comprising a plurality of support seats arranged at intervals on the roller chain, the support seats each comprising a fixed part and a connecting part, the fixed part being connected to the top of the pin, the connecting part being detachably connected to the fixed part, the connecting part being in the shape of a circular truncated cone as a whole, and the surface of the connecting part being provided with a deformation layer.

[0007] The beneficial effects of this solution are as follows: the frustum-shaped connector can enter the mouths of bottles of different sizes, meaning that installing the same connector model can accommodate bottles of various sizes, thereby improving the adaptability of this conveying device; the spaced-apart support provides a gap between adjacent bottles on the roller chain to avoid collisions; and by using the frustum-shaped connector to support the inverted bottle mouth, not only can stable fixation be achieved, but the risk of damage to the bottle mouth from clamping can also be avoided; the deformation layer on the surface of the connector increases the stability of the connection between the bottle mouth and the connector, and also prevents residual water from entering the bottle body during the cleaning process by increasing the tightness of the connection, thus avoiding the need for additional cleaning or drying procedures; thereby solving the problems of poor stability and poor adaptability of existing conveying devices.

[0008] Preferably, the bottom of the pin is provided with multiple cylindrical sliders at intervals, and the diameter of the sliders is smaller than the diameter of the pin. The sliders are all parallel to the pin. The frame is provided with strip-shaped grooves, and the sliders are all slidably connected in the grooves.

[0009] Preferably, the end of the frame is provided with an arc-shaped section, the upper surface of the arc-shaped section is provided with an arc-shaped groove, the arc-shaped groove is connected to the slide groove, and the slider can enter the arc-shaped groove.

[0010] Preferably, the oblique angle of the frustum-shaped connecting part is α, and 20° < α < 60°.

[0011] The beneficial effects of this solution are: it avoids the connection angle being too large or too small, and the bottle opening size range being too small, thereby further increasing the adaptability of the support base.

[0012] Preferably, the bottom of the connecting part is provided with a connecting post, and the surface of the connecting post is provided with a snap-fit ​​block; the top of the fixing part is provided with a connecting groove and a snap-fit ​​groove communicating with the connecting groove, the connecting post is inserted into the connecting groove, and the snap-fit ​​block is inserted into the snap-fit ​​groove.

[0013] The beneficial effects of this solution are: the connecting column and the snap-fit ​​block can fix the connecting part in the X-axis and Y-axis directions, avoid the connecting part from rotating during transportation, and realize quick installation and quick removal between the connecting part and the fixing part, which is convenient for operation.

[0014] Preferably, the top of the connecting part is connected to an anti-collision part, which can also deform.

[0015] The beneficial effects of this solution are: the addition of anti-collision parts not only provides positioning so that the bottle can be inverted onto the support, but also prevents damage to the bottle mouth during the inverting operation.

[0016] Preferably, each end of the roller chain is engaged with a sprocket, and each sprocket is connected to a drive unit, with the arc-shaped segment coaxial with the sprocket.

[0017] Preferably, the connecting part is provided with a number of drainage grooves distributed circumferentially along the curved surface.

[0018] The beneficial effects of this solution are as follows: after the bottle is upside down and supported on the connecting part, the residual water on the bottle flows downward and collects in the nearest drain groove. After dripping into the drain groove, it can be separated from the bottle, reducing the accumulation of residual water at the upside-down bottle mouth, which facilitates the next step of air drying or drying, and further improves the production efficiency of this conveying device. [0022] The following detailed description illustrates the specific implementation method:

[0023] The reference numerals in the accompanying drawings include: frame 1, arc segment 11, slide groove 12, roller chain 2, pin 21, slider 22, sprocket 3, support base 4, fixing part 41, connecting part 42, water leakage groove 421, snap-fit ​​block 43, and anti-collision part 44.

[0024] Example 1

[0025] Example 1 is basically as shown in the appendix. Figures 1-2 As shown, Figure 1 The illustrated conveying device for supporting wine bottles includes a frame 1 and a roller chain 2 slidably connected to the frame 1. The roller chain 2 includes several pins 21, and all pins 21 are perpendicular to the upper surface of the frame 1. The roller chain 2 is slidably connected in such a way that a sprocket 3 is engaged at each end of the roller chain 2, and the sprocket 3 is connected to a driving component to provide power for the conveying of the roller chain 2. In this embodiment, the driving component is a motor, and the motor drives the sprocket 3 to rotate, which is existing technology and will not be described in detail here.

[0026] like Figure 1As shown, taking the right end of the frame 1 as an example, the roller chain 2 runs in the conveying device in a cyclic reciprocating motion. Therefore, the two frames 1 supporting the right end of the frame 1 are horizontal to each other. To ensure the stability of the roller chain 2, an arc-shaped section 11 is provided at the end of the frame 1. In this embodiment, since the two frames 1 on the right end are parallel, the arc-shaped section 11 is a semi-circular ring. The arc-shaped section 11 is coaxial with the sprocket 3, and an arc-shaped groove is provided on the upper surface of the arc-shaped section 11. The arc-shaped groove is connected to the slide groove 12, and the slider 22 can enter the arc-shaped groove.

[0027] like Figure 1 As shown, it also includes several support seats 4 spaced apart and connected to the roller chain 2, combined with Figure 2 As shown, each support base 4 includes a fixing part 41 and a connecting part 42. The fixing part 41 is also cylindrical and is welded to the top of the pin 21 at intervals. The fixing parts 41 are coaxial with the pins 21 to which they are connected. The connecting part 42 is frustum-shaped and is detachably connected to the fixing part 41. Specifically, a connecting post is fixed to the bottom of the connecting part 42, and a snap-fit ​​block 43 is fixed to the surface of the connecting post. A connecting groove and a snap-fit ​​groove communicating with the connecting groove are opened on the top of the fixing part 41. The connecting post is inserted into the connecting groove, and the snap-fit ​​block 43 is inserted into the snap-fit ​​groove. The connecting post and snap-fit ​​block 43 fix the connecting part 42 in the X-axis and Y-axis directions, preventing rotation of the connecting part 42 during transport. This connection method allows for quick installation and disassembly of the connecting part 42 and the fixing part 41, facilitating operation. Additionally, threaded connections are also available as detachable connections, which will not be elaborated here.

[0028] By replacing the connecting parts 42 with different sizes, different types of wine bottles can be supported and fixed. When supporting and connecting the wine bottle, simply place the bottle neck onto the frustum-shaped connecting part 42 to connect the bottle upside down to the support base 4. The frustum-shaped connecting part 42 can fit into the necks of wine bottles of different sizes; that is, installing the same type of connecting part 42 can accommodate wine bottles of various neck sizes, thereby improving the adaptability of this conveying device and meeting more production needs. Simultaneously, a deformation layer, specifically a rubber layer, is bonded and fixed to the surface of the connecting part 42. By setting the deformation layer, rigid contact between the connecting part 42 and the bottle body is avoided, preventing damage to the bottle. At the same time, the deformation layer increases the stability of the connection between the connecting part 42 and the bottle neck, reducing relative rotation between the bottle body and the connecting part 42, thereby improving the operational stability of this conveying device.

[0029] In this embodiment, the angle of the frustum-shaped connecting part 42 is α, and 20° < α < 60°, to avoid the connecting part 42 having an excessively large or small angle that would result in a bottle opening size range that is too small, thereby further increasing the adaptability of the support base 4. Additionally, as... Figure 2As shown, a cylindrical anti-collision part 44 is also fixedly connected to the top of the connecting part 42. The anti-collision part 44 can also deform, and the diameter of the anti-collision part 44 is the same as the diameter of the top of the connecting part 42. The addition of the anti-collision part 44 can not only position the bottle so that it can be inverted on the support base 4, but also prevent damage to the bottle mouth during the inverting operation.

[0030] When the bottle body is inverted and supported, the connecting part 42 is inserted into the bottle mouth under the weight of the bottle itself, so as to achieve fixed support for the bottle (if the weight of the bottle is relatively light, in order to ensure the stability of the connection between the bottle body and the support base 4 after inverting and fixing, the operator can manually press down the bottle). After being fixed, the bottle is sent into different processing units along with the support base 4.

[0031] The fixed-spaced support base 4 provides a space between two adjacent bottles on the roller chain 2 to avoid collisions. By using the frustum-shaped connecting part 42 to support the bottle mouth of the inverted bottle, not only can it be stably fixed, but it can also avoid the risk of damage to the bottle mouth caused by the clamp. The deformation layer on the surface of the connecting part 42 increases the stability of the connection between the bottle mouth and the connecting part 42, and can also prevent residual water from entering the bottle body during the cleaning process by increasing the tightness of the connection with the bottle mouth, thus avoiding the need for additional cleaning or drying procedures.

[0032] Example 2

[0033] like Figure 3 The conveying device shown is for supporting the body of a wine bottle. Unlike embodiment 1, the connecting part 42 is provided with a plurality of drainage grooves 421 distributed circumferentially along the curved surface.

[0034] In this embodiment, the drainage channels 421 are all elongated. After the cleaning process, there will be residual water on the outer wall of the bottle. After the bottle is upside down and supported on the connecting part 42, the residual water on the bottle flows downward and collects in the nearest drainage channel 421. After dripping into the drainage channel 421, it can be separated from the bottle, which reduces the accumulation of residual water at the upside-down bottle mouth, making it easier for the next step of air drying or drying, and further improving the production efficiency of this conveying device.
